<dcvalue element="description" qualifier="abstract">beta-amyloid&#x20;precursor&#x20;protein&#x20;(APP)&#x20;can&#x20;be&#x20;cleaved&#x20;by&#x20;alpha-,&#x20;and&#x20;gamma-secretase&#x20;at&#x20;plasma&#x20;membrane&#x20;producing&#x20;soluble&#x20;ectodomain&#x20;fragment&#x20;(sAPP&#x20;alpha).&#x20;Alternatively,&#x20;following&#x20;endocytosis,&#x20;APP&#x20;is&#x20;cleaved&#x20;by&#x20;beta-,&#x20;and&#x20;gamma-secretase&#x20;at&#x20;early&#x20;endosomes&#x20;generating&#x20;beta-amyloid&#x20;(A&#x20;beta),&#x20;the&#x20;main&#x20;culprit&#x20;in&#x20;Alzheimer&amp;apos;s&#x20;disease&#x20;(AD).&#x20;Thus,&#x20;APP&#x20;endocytosis&#x20;is&#x20;critical&#x20;for&#x20;A&#x20;beta&#x20;production.&#x20;Recently,&#x20;we&#x20;reported&#x20;that&#x20;Monsonia&#x20;angustifolia,&#x20;the&#x20;indigenous&#x20;vegetables&#x20;consumed&#x20;in&#x20;Tanzania,&#x20;improved&#x20;cognitive&#x20;function&#x20;and&#x20;decreased&#x20;A&#x20;beta&#x20;production.&#x20;In&#x20;this&#x20;study,&#x20;we&#x20;examined&#x20;the&#x20;underlying&#x20;mechanism&#x20;of&#x20;justicidin&#x20;A,&#x20;the&#x20;active&#x20;compound&#x20;of&#x20;M.&#x20;angustifolia,&#x20;on&#x20;A&#x20;beta&#x20;production.&#x20;We&#x20;found&#x20;that&#x20;justicidin&#x20;A&#x20;reduced&#x20;endocytosis&#x20;of&#x20;APP,&#x20;increasing&#x20;sAPPa&#x20;level,&#x20;while&#x20;decreasing&#x20;A&#x20;beta&#x20;level&#x20;in&#x20;HeLa&#x20;cells&#x20;overexpressing&#x20;human&#x20;APP&#x20;with&#x20;the&#x20;Swedish&#x20;mutation.&#x20;The&#x20;effect&#x20;of&#x20;justicidin&#x20;A&#x20;on&#x20;A&#x20;beta&#x20;production&#x20;was&#x20;blocked&#x20;by&#x20;endocytosis&#x20;inhibitors,&#x20;indicating&#x20;that&#x20;the&#x20;decreased&#x20;APP&#x20;endocytosis&#x20;by&#x20;justicidin&#x20;A&#x20;is&#x20;the&#x20;underlying&#x20;mechanism.&#x20;Thus,&#x20;justicidin&#x20;A,&#x20;the&#x20;active&#x20;compound&#x20;of&#x20;M.&#x20;angustifolia,&#x20;may&#x20;be&#x20;a&#x20;novel&#x20;agent&#x20;for&#x20;AD&#x20;treatment.</dcvalue>
